深入了解解密原理与操作流程 (深入了解解密的英文)

深入了解解密原理与操作流程 深入了解解密的英文

一、引言

解密原理与操作流程是一个涉及多个领域的技术性话题,涵盖了计算机科学、密码学、信息安全等多个领域的知识。
随着信息技术的快速发展,解密技术在各个领域的应用越来越广泛。
本文将深入探讨解密原理与操作流程,帮助读者更好地了解这一技术。

二、解密原理概述

解密原理是解密操作的核心,主要涉及密码学、算法和数据结构等方面的知识。
简单来说,解密就是通过对加密信息进行分析、破解,还原出原始信息的过程。
解密原理主要包括以下几个方面:

1. 密码学基础:密码学是研究编码和解码技术的学科,是解密原理的重要组成部分。常见的密码类型包括对称密码、非对称密码和哈希密码等。
2. 加密算法:加密算法是实现加密和解密过程的规则和方法。常见的加密算法包括AES、DES、RSA等。
3. 数据结构与破解技术:解密过程中需要对加密数据进行深入分析,这涉及到数据结构和破解技术。常见的破解技术包括暴力破解、字典攻击、社会工程学等。

三、解密操作流程

解密操作流程是一个相对复杂的过程,需要具备一定的技术知识和实践经验。下面是一个基本的解密操作流程:

1. 信息收集:在进行解密操作之前,需要收集与目标相关的各种信息,包括加密算法、加密参数、加密数据等。
2. 攻击策略选择:根据收集到的信息,选择合适的攻击策略。攻击策略的选择直接影响到解密成功与否。
3. 破解工具准备:根据攻击策略的需要,准备相应的破解工具,如密码破解软件、硬件设备等。
4. 加密数据分析:对收集到的加密数据进行分析,寻找可能的漏洞和弱点。
5. 解密操作实施:根据攻击策略和收集到的信息,进行解密操作。这可能需要一定的时间和计算资源。
6. 结果验证:解密完成后,需要对解密结果进行验证,确保准确性。

四、解密原理与操作流程的实例分析

为了更好地理解解密原理与操作流程,下面以一个实例进行分析:

假设我们要破解一个使用AES加密的密码。
我们需要收集关于AES加密算法的相关信息,包括加密算法的具体实现、密钥长度等。
我们可以选择合适的攻击策略,如密钥猜测、时间记忆贸易等。
接下来,我们需要准备相应的破解工具,如密码破解软件。
对加密数据进行深入分析,寻找可能的漏洞和弱点。
最后,根据攻击策略和收集到的信息,进行解密操作。
如果成功破解,我们需要对解密结果进行验证,确保准确性。

五、注意事项与挑战

在解密过程中,需要注意以下几个事项和挑战:

1. 合法性问题:解密操作需要遵守法律法规,不得侵犯他人的隐私和合法权益。
2. 技术难度:解密操作需要具备一定的技术知识和实践经验,对于复杂的加密算法和数据结构,需要不断学习和研究。
3. 时间与计算资源:一些复杂的解密操作可能需要大量的时间和计算资源,需要耐心等待和优化计算策略。
4. 安全性问题:解密过程中可能存在安全隐患,需要加强安全防护措施,确保信息的安全性和完整性。

六、结论

本文通过介绍解密原理与操作流程的相关内容,帮助读者更好地了解这一技术。
解密原理涉及密码学基础、加密算法和数据结构与破解技术等方面;解密操作流程包括信息收集、攻击策略选择、破解工具准备等步骤。
在实际应用中,需要注意合法性问题、技术难度、时间与计算资源以及安全性问题等挑战。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论